原创 SpringMVC源碼總結(一)HandlerMapping和HandlerAdapter入門

剛接觸SpringMVC,對它的xml文件配置一直比較模模糊糊,最近花了一點時間稍微看了下源代碼,再加上調試,開始逐漸理解它,網上的類似的內容有很多,寫本文主要是自己加深一下理解。本文適合用過SpringMVC的開發者,言歸正傳,首先搭建

原创 Spring Mvc 文件上傳

1.使用commons-fileupload來實現,導入相應的jar包 commons-fileupload ,  commons-io 2.配置Springmvc的配置解析器 <beans xmlns="http://www.sprin

原创 tomcat實現https登錄

兩步搞定 Tomcat 下啓用 https:// 訪問  Capitalonline全球雲主機、全球私有網絡,免費試用進行時 »   這個簡單教程中我們通過簡單的兩步就可以在 Tomcat 7 中啓用 HTTPS 訪問。 第一步:

原创 Spring Mvc數據的處理

1.提交數據的處理 提交的域名稱和處理方法的參數一致即可。 http://localhost:8088/SpringMvcData/hello.do?<span style="color:#993300;">name=zhangsan<

原创 controller配置彙總

1.通過URL對應Bean <pre name="code" class="html"><!-- 配置HandlerMapping 根據beanname找對對應的controller --> <bean class="org.spr

原创 Android中的補間動畫

在動畫中一般有三種動畫方式: 補間動畫;逐針動畫;屬性動畫。 首先補間動畫的實現步驟: 1.在res目錄下建立文件夾anim 2.在anim文件夾下建立animation.xml動畫文件 3.在animation.xml文件中描述某種動畫

原创 Android中自定義對話框

在安卓中自定義對話框的實現: 一:首先定義一個自己的對話框樣式xxx.xml文件; 示例代碼: <?xml version="1.0" encoding="utf-8"?> <LinearLayout xmlns:android="htt

原创 mongodb數據庫DB入門知識

    關於mongodb的好處,優點之類的這裏就不說了,唯一要講的一點就是mongodb中有三元素:數據庫,集合,文檔,其中“集合” 就是對應關係數據庫中的“表”,“文檔”對應“行”。   一: 下載       上MongoDB官網 

原创 安卓apk下載安裝

在安卓中apk的安裝是調用第三方的一個類。利用意圖(Intent)來調用第三方的類: 例:在這裏是通過一個提醒框當點擊“立即升級”時,進行下載 在下載中實現三個方法(下載失敗、下載中、下載成功)在下載成功的方法中調用一個安裝的方法 在安裝

原创 安卓自定義組合控件的實現

步驟: 1.先建立一個xml文件做好裏面的佈局; 2.建立一個對應的類; 3.在需要用到此佈局的地方進行調用這個佈局; 具體的實現代碼: 1.建立的xml文件: <?xml version="1.0" encoding="utf-8"?

原创 java SpringMVC 搭建的步驟

步驟: a) 導入相關jar包b)配置web.xml文件-----配置分發器 <web-app xmlns:xsi="http://www.w3.

原创 解決Spring MVC中傳值亂碼的問題

1。亂碼的解決通過過濾器來解決亂碼,Spring MVC中提供CharacterEncodingFilter來解決post亂碼 配置過濾器: <filter> <filter-name>encode</filter-name>

原创 安卓碎片fragment菜單側滑slidingmenu

使用Fragment的一般步驟: 1.獲取到Fragment對象 FragmentManager fm = getFragmentManager(); 2.通過beginTransaction方法開啓一個事務 FragmentTransa

原创 Android中的線程

在UI線程中不允許存在阻斷的當有需要耗時操作的時候需要另起一個新的線程。例如簡單的一個例子: 在頁面出現一個圓圈進度條,他是執行一個耗時操作的任務,在這裏對其進行睡眠達到這個效果。則需要一個新的子線程來執行這個操作: PopupWind

原创 C語言的函數指針和結構體

首先定義一個函數的指針: void (*pf)();  // 定義函數指針pf 因爲要定義的函數是一個沒有返回值的所以pf定義爲void,因爲函數沒有參數,所以定義的pf沒有參數。 再給pf進行賦值 pf = functionname;